Grappa Colli di Luni DOC with Vermentino pomace is produced with native grapes from the DOC area of La Spezia, grown in the municipalities of Ortonovo, Castelnuovo Magra, and Sarzana. The total alcohol content is 40% vol. It should be served at a temperature of 8°C to allow the taster to fully enjoy the scents of Vermentino and appreciate the intense olfactory notes. Grappa di Vermentino DOC Colli di Luni is obtained from a careful selection of the best Vermentino pomace, it has a white and brilliant color on the nose. It is intense, rich in floral notes, delicately harmonic. The taste is fresh, of great persistence, notes of rennet apple emerge in the finish.
Grappa Terenzi is distilled exclusively from our fresh pomace within 24 hours of pressing, using the discontinuous steam artisanal method. The cutting of the head and tail is done manually at each batch, no aroma is added to guarantee that every single drop is the best expression of the vine of origin.

What is Grappa and How is it Produced?
Grappa is an alcoholic distillate produced in Italy, obtained from the distillation of residual pomace from wine production. This distillation process generally takes place in bain-marie stills , in order to preserve the integrity of the aromas and perfumes contained in the pomace . The result is a distillate with a strong and aromatic character, which can vary considerably based on the grapes used and the production methods adopted by individual producers .
The Origins of Grappa
When was Grappa born?
The origins of grappa have their roots in Italian antiquity. Already in Roman times, there is evidence of the use of pomace for the production of an alcoholic distillate, albeit with techniques very different from those of today. The name "grappa" appears for the first time at the end of the 15th century, when producers began to use the term to distinguish this type of distillate from others.
What is the Historical Role of Grappa?
In addition to being an icon of the Italian wine heritage, grappa has also played an important role in the socioeconomic history of our country. In particular, during periods of crisis and poverty, grappa was often used as a form of barter or even constituted part of the workers' wages . This demonstrates the importance that grappa has played in the daily life of Italians since ancient times.

How to Choose the Right Grappa for You
What are the Differences between the Different Types of Grappa?
The main differences between the various types of grappa concern the grapes used, the production methods and any refinement . For example, white grappa is characterized by a fresher and cleaner aromatic profile, while aged grappa has more complex notes, due to the interaction with the wood of the barrels. Choose grappa based on your personal tastes and the way you want to enjoy it.
What is the Right Alcohol Content for Grappa?
The alcohol content of grappa can vary greatly, usually between 37.5% and 50% vol. A higher alcohol content gives the distillate greater body and persistence, while a lower alcohol grappa is generally softer and more drinkable. Opt for the alcohol content based on your personal tastes and the way you want to taste the grappa.
How to Best Enjoy Grappa
What Are the Best Ways to Serve Grappa?
Grappa can be served in different ways to best enhance its character and aromas. The most traditional method involves serving it in tulip glasses at room temperature, in order to allow oxygenation and the opening of the aromas. You can also experiment with grappa in cocktails or use it for flambés and other preparations in the kitchen, taking advantage of its versatility.
What Are the Best Pairings for Grappa?
Grappa pairs perfectly with numerous desserts , such as biscuits, cakes and mature cheeses. Furthermore, it can be an excellent travel companion for a good coffee or for cigar tasting. The ideal combinations vary based on the style and organoleptic characteristics of the chosen grappa.
